128 * 128 = 16384 пикселей
8 Кб = 8192 байт = 65536 бит
65536 / 16384 = 4 бита на пиксель
2⁴ = 16
Ответ: 16 цветов.
program zadacha;
var a,b:integer;
begin
writeln('введите число сотен');
readln(a);
b:=a*100;
writeln('введите число десятков');
readln(a);
b:=b+a*10;
writeln('введите число едениц');
readln(a);
b:=b+a;
writeln('полученное число = ',b);
readln;
end.
А) 1000<span> − 11</span><span> = </span><span>101
б) </span>10011<span> + 1</span>011<span> = 11</span><span>110
в) </span>101<span> × </span>101<span> = 11</span><span>001</span>
Var
a: array of integer;
i, n: integer;
begin
readln(n);
setlength(a, n);
for i := 0 to n - 1 do
read(a[i]);
for i := 0 to n - 1 do
begin
if a[i] < 0 then a[i] := 0;
write(a[i], ' ');
end;
end.